For Still Here, British photographer Lydia Goldblatt traces her father through old age, negotiating the terms of his inevitable death through a sun-drenched family album that includes the unlikely body of a deceased bee. Here, the delicate creature, known for his storied loyalty to the beehive colony, becomes a surrogate for the family unit as it confronts the passing from one generation into the next.

Immortalized for a time by Goldblatt’s lens, the bee appears poised towards flight, as if perpetually on the precipice of springing back to life.

Still Here is on view at the Tokyo International Photography Competition Exhibition 2014 at United Photo Industries until October 24, 2014.
